http://lofi.tv - Iceland's hjaltalín cover a tune popularized by Faron Young. Written in 1935 with music by Fred E. Ahlert and lyrics by Joe Young, the song was a hit first for Fats Waller. It was also covered by Frank Sinatra on an album he did with Count Basie, Nat "King" Cole, Barry Manilow, Dean Martin, Shakin' Stevens, Scatman Crothers, Gregory Isaacs, Bill Haley & His Comets and of course Faron Young.
Shot and edited by Stuart Rogers with sound recorded by Ben Allen in the EVR booth on First Avenue.
